BRITISH HERBAL COMPENDIUM

Volume 1

 

A handbook of scientific information on widely used

plant drugs

ISBN 978-0-903032-14-8    NOW IN SOFT COVER    Published in 1992

As can be seen from the list below, Volume 1 of the Compendium covers a different range of plant drugs to those featured in Volume 2.

Each volume is complete in itself, but taken together Volumes 1 and 2 cover almost all the plant drugs for

which specifications appear in the BHP 1996.

   84 monographs (listed below)

   239 pages, over 1000 references

   81 diagrams (illustrating the

   structures of 358 constituents)

 

Produced by the BHMA Scientific Committee and edited by Peter Bradley, the Volume 1 monographs offer authoritative summaries of Constituents (with phytochemical structure diagrams) and Therapeutics, copiously referenced to worldwide scientific literature, together with a section on Regulatory Status and excerpts from French guidelines and German Commission E monographs. The format is broadly similar to that of Volume 2 (of which a sample monograph can be downloaded from this site). However, since less herbal research had been published back in 1992, Volume 1 monographs are generally shorter in length and have less detail on Pharmacology, Clinical Studies and Safety than those found in Volume 2; they reflect the level of data available at that time.

 

Monographs in the BRITISH HERBAL COMPENDIUM Volume 1

Aloes Barbados Aloe barbadensis, concentrated and dried juice from leaves
Aloes Cape Aloe ferox, concentrated and dried juice from leaves
Asafoetida Ferula species, oleo-gum resin from rhizomes and roots
Balm of Gilead Bud Populus species, winter leaf buds and flower buds
Belladonna Herb Atropa belladonna, leaves and/or flowering tops
Black Cohosh Cimicifuga racemosa, rhizomes and roots
Bladderwrack Fucus vesiculosus, entire thalli
Blue Flag Iris versicolor / caroliniana, rhizomes
Bogbean Menyanthes trifoliata, leaves
Buchu Barosma betulina, leaves
Burdock Leaf Arctium lappa / minus, leaves
Burdock Root Arctium lappa / minus, roots
Calumba Root Jateorhiza palmata, roots
Cascara Bark Rhamnus purshianus, bark
Catechu Uncaria gambier, dry aq. extract from leaves and young shoots
Celery Seed Apium graveolens, ripe fruits
Cinchona Bark Cinchona pubescens, bark
Clivers Galium aparine, flowering and fruiting aerial parts
Cocillana Guarea rusbyi, bark
Cola Cola nitida / acuminata, cotyledons
Comfrey Root Symphytum officinale, rhizomes and roots
Corn Silk Zea mays, styles and stigmas
Damiana Turnera diffusa var. aphrodisiaca, leaves and stems
Dandelion Leaf Taraxacum officinale, leaves
Dandelion Root Taraxacum officinale, roots and rhizomes
Devil’s Claw Harpagophytum procumbens, secondary tubers
Echinacea Root Echinacea angustifolia, rhizomes and roots
Elder Flower Sambucu nigra, flowers
Elecampane Inula helenium, roots and rhizomes
Eleutherococcus Eleutherococcus senticosus, roots and rhizomes
Equisetum Equisetum arvense, sterile stems
Euonymus Bark Euonymus atropurpureus, root-bark
Feverfew Tanacetum parthenium, flowering aerial parts (or leaves)
Frangula Bark Rhamnus frangula, bark of stems and branches
Fumitory Fumaria officinalis, flowering aerial parts
Garlic Allium sativum, fresh or dried compound bulbs
Gentian Gentiana lutea, underground organs
Ginger Zingiber officinale, rhizomes
Ginseng Panax ginseng, roots
Golden Seal Root Hydrastis canadensis, rhizomes and roots
Ground Ivy Glechoma hederacea, aerial parts
Guaiacum Resin Guaiacum officinale, resin from heartwood
Helonias Chamaelirium luteum, rhizomes and roots
Holy Thistle Cnicus benedictus, flowering aerial parts
Hops Humulus lupulus, strobiles
Hyoscyamus Leaf Hyoscyamus niger, leaves and/or flowering tops
Ipecacuanha Cephaelis ipecacuanha / acuminata, underground organs
Ispaghula Husk Plantago ovata, epidermis from ripe seeds
Jamaica Dogwood Piscidia piscipula, root-bark
Lime Tree Flower Tilia platyphyllos / cordata, inflorescences
Liquorice Root Glycyrrhiza glabra, unpeeled roots and stolons
Lobelia Lobelia inflata, aerial parts
Marshmallow Root Althaea officinalis, peeled roots
Matricaria Flower Chamomilla recutita, flower-heads
Meadowsweet Filipendula ulmaria, flowering aerial parts
Motherwort Leonurus cardiaca, flowering aerial parts
Myrrh Commiphora species, oleo-gum resin from stems
Nettle Herb Urtica dioica, flowering aerial parts (or leaves)
Parsley Herb Petroselinum crispum, aerial parts
Passiflora Passiflora incarnata, flowering aerial parts
Peppermint Leaf Mentha piperita, leaves
Prickly Ash Bark Zanthoxylum clava-herculis, bark
Pulsatilla Pulsatilla vulgaris / pratensis, flowering aerial parts
Quassia Picrasma excelsa, stem-wood
Red Clover Flower Trifolium pratense, flower-heads
Rhatany Root Krameria triandra, roots
Rhubarb Rheum palmatum / officinale, underground parts
Roman Chamonile Flower Chamaemelum nobile, flower-heads
Sarsaparilla Smilax species, roots and rhizomes
Senega Polygala species, root and root crown
Senna Fruit Alexandrian Cassia senna, fruits
Senna Fruit Tinnevelly Cassia angustifolia, fruits
Senna Leaf Cassia senna / angustifolia, leaflets
Slippery Elm Bark Ulmus rubra, inner bark
Squill Drimia maritima, bulb divested of outer coats
Squill Indian Drimia indica, bulb divested of outer coats
Stramonium Leaf Datura stramonium, leaf and/or flowering tops
Uva Ursi (Bearberry Leaf) Arctostaphylos uva-ursi, leaves
Valerian Root Valeriana officinalis, subterranean organs
White Horehound Marrubium vulgare, leaves and flowering tops
Wild Carrot Daucus carota subsp. carota, flowering aerial parts
Wild Lettuce Lactuca virosa, leaves
Willow Bark Salix species, bark
Yarrow Achillea millefolium, flowering aerial parts
